Title: Shigeko Hashimoto – A Pioneer in Multiprocessor Synchronization Systems
Introduction
Shigeko Hashimoto, an accomplished inventor based in Hadano, Japan, has made significant contributions to the field of multiprocessor synchronization and coherency control systems. With a total of four patents granted, her innovative work has been instrumental in enhancing the performance and reliability of multiprocessor systems.
Latest Patents
Hashimoto's latest patents include:
1. **Multiprocessor Synchronization and Coherency Control System**: This patent details a shared main memory type multiprocessor utilizing a switch connection type. The system prepares instructions for outputting synchronization transactions, ensuring that all preceding transactions are completed before outputting the synchronization transaction. This innovative approach allows for the serialization of memory accesses while guaranteeing completion of cache coherence control.
2. **Parallel Processor Synchronization and Coherency Control Method and System**: In this invention, each processor in a multiprocessor system is equipped with a circuit that sends synchronizing signals to a connected storage controller upon executing specific synchronization instructions. The system ensures that synchronization is established only after confirming completion of necessary checks and issuing cache cancel requests. This method enhances the coordination among processors while effectively managing synchronization.
